WebFluorescent in-situ hybridization, or FISH, is a test which uses bright, fluorescently colored probes to look within cells and see how many copies of a particular region of genetic information are present. If the cells are actively dividing, the probes can also be used to tell if the genetic information is in the right location or attached ... WebJul 21, 2024 · First trimester genetic screening tests. WebDec 8, 2024 · The Food and Drug Administration (FDA), the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) and the 2015-2024 Dietary Guidelines for Americans recommend that … WebFish to avoid during pregnancy. It's best to avoid these seven types of fish, which are all higher in mercury: Tilefish from the Gulf of Mexico. Shark. Swordfish. Orange roughy. Bigeye tuna. Marlin. King mackerel.

WebCan test for other genetic disorders when additional risks are identified in a patient’s history; NOTE: Not even diagnostic testing can show all birth defects or genetic diseases. No test is perfect: even when all the results of diagnostic testing are normal, all pregnancies still have approximately a 3-5% risk of birth defects. Carrier screening can help determine if you and your partner are at an increased risk of having a baby with a specific inherited disorder, such as cystic fibrosis or spinal muscular atrophy. WebMay 11, 2024 · The FISH analysis does not detect structural chromosome abnormalities, mosaicism, and other numerical chromosome abnormalities (excluding X, Y, 13, 18, and 21). In addition, false-positive or negative results, as well as maternal cell contamination, … WebMultiplex FISH (M-FISH) capable of identifying all chromosomes simultaneously is also available for selected cases as required. CVS tests the tissue that holds the fetus to the walls of your uterus. It helps find chromosomal abnormalities, including Down syndrome.
